Output f31acc82fc91c60e2e5ced040d5fbc9783ebe5171966ece583b00139f9ff2a3c:2

value
1070529564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08ad3d55b30aa38096be10b589a7eadac8db19c4 OP_EQUAL
address
32UtryZhwZiSrqg6Z6JYmnUqZZ3WKMhZwP
transaction
f31acc82fc91c60e2e5ced040d5fbc9783ebe5171966ece583b00139f9ff2a3c
confirmations
311722
spent
true